Epox 8KDA3I Nforce3 board v2.2
Sempron (Rev E6, 64bit) 3100+ @ 8x304=2.43Ghz
2x512 GEIL PC3200

I've been trying to get CnQ working on this system with no luck. As I've read, AMD's Cool n' Quiet program doesn't work correctly if you're using a lower multiplier than the maximum when overclocking. In my case, I'm using the lower 8x multiplier instead of the 9x maximum.

So, I've tried using CnQ alternatives like RMclock or CrystalCPUID. However, when trying to adjust to a lower multiplier and voltage on the fly (5x, 1.25v), the system just freezes up. I've updated to the latest Epox BIOS for the board, and the BIOS revision notes indicate CnQ updates for the E6 revision chips. In the case of this Epox MB, there is no setting for CnQ in the BIOS, and is enabled by default.

RMclock: The system locks up a few seconds after lowering the voltage/multiplier. I can verify the changes using CPU-z before the hard lock.
CrystalCPUID: The system locks up immediately when trying to adjust the voltage/multiplier.

I've tried searching for a definative answer, but can't find anything. I did stumble upon some info indicating that CnQ doesn't seem to work well with 2 DIMMs, but it seems this issue came about when the NF3 platform was first released (2004) and appears to have been ironed out since that time.

I've not installed the AMD CPU driver for CnQ because I understood it wasn't needed unless I was using AMD's CnQ program.

Any ideas what the problem could be? Does the AMD driver need to be installed for the alternatives (RMclock, CrystalCPU) to work?

Problematic with those proggies. The AMD C n Q works. Why run at 8x when you can set to 9 x 270MHz FSB. Same core speed but faster overall performance. My Corsair Value Select (2 x 512) will do 230MHz. The 1GB Corsair VS ($68) has no problem reaching 250MHz.
